Discover the charm of this recently repainted 2-bedroom, 1-bath corner home at 723 E Cherry St, Sherman, TX, perfectly located just a minute from shopping and near downtown. Enjoy classic details like a clawfoot cast-iron tub with tile surround, formal dining room, and a welcoming front porch shaded by mature trees. The home features all-gas utilities including a central HVAC, stove/range, and water heater, plus washer/dryer hookups conveniently located in the kitchen. Outside, you'll find a fenced backyard and a 1-car detached carport with an attached storage/workshop ideal for hobbies or extra storage. Situated on the corner of Cherry and Maxey, with newly resurfaced Cherry Street, this move-in ready gem combines vintage charm with modern convenience in a great location!

Qualification Criteria: We're only going to list a few important criteria here, but you can always ask us about the rest.
(1. You must have proof that your income has come from the same job or the same industry and has been at least 3-times the rent amount for the last 6 months. If you're moving to the area and have a job offer-letter from your new employer, we will consider that.
(2. We do not rent to anyone who has been evicted within the past 10-years.
(3. If you owe a current or previous landlord money, for any reason, you will not be qualified. We understand that sometimes people have a roommate or family member that caused damage or didn't pay their share of the rent, but if unpaid balances to landlords show up on your background check, you will not be qualified.
(4. We don't usually consider student loans and we NEVER consider medical debt as a negative. This means we don't usually disqualify applicants for having either of those types of debt.
(5. Other types of debt or delinquencies will be considered on a case-by-case basis. We are usually only concerned with delinquent, charged-off & collections debt.
(6. Criminal background will be considered on a case-by-case basis. If you have something on your criminal record, it's best to ask us about it prior to applying.
(7. Applicants who are not well qualified, may still be approved with an additional refundable high-risk deposit or other stipulations within legal parameters.
(8. Smoking inside the unit is prohibited but vaping is permitted.
